Dela via


PolicySettings interface

Definierar konfigurationsinställningar för WebApplicationFirewallPolicy på den översta nivån.

Egenskaper

customBlockResponseBody

Om åtgärdstypen är blockerad kan kunden åsidosätta svarstexten. Brödtexten måste anges i base64-kodning.

customBlockResponseStatusCode

Om åtgärdstypen är blockerad kan kunden åsidosätta svarsstatuskoden.

enabledState

Beskriver om principen är i aktiverat eller inaktiverat tillstånd. Standardvärdet är Aktiverad om det inte anges.

javascriptChallengeExpirationInMinutes

Definierar livslängden för JavaScript-utmaningens cookie i minuter. Den här inställningen gäller endast för Premium_AzureFrontDoor. Värdet måste vara ett heltal mellan 5 och 1440 där standardvärdet är 30.

mode

Beskriver om det är i identifieringsläge eller förebyggande läge på principnivå.

redirectUrl

Om åtgärdstypen är omdirigering representerar det här fältet omdirigerings-URL:en för klienten.

requestBodyCheck

Beskriver om principhanterade regler inspekterar innehållet i begärandetexten.

scrubbingRules

Lista över loggrensningsregler som tillämpas på loggarna för brandväggen för webbaserade program.

state

Status för loggrensningskonfigurationen. Standardvärdet är Aktiverat.

Egenskapsinformation

customBlockResponseBody

Om åtgärdstypen är blockerad kan kunden åsidosätta svarstexten. Brödtexten måste anges i base64-kodning.

customBlockResponseBody?: string

Egenskapsvärde

string

customBlockResponseStatusCode

Om åtgärdstypen är blockerad kan kunden åsidosätta svarsstatuskoden.

customBlockResponseStatusCode?: number

Egenskapsvärde

number

enabledState

Beskriver om principen är i aktiverat eller inaktiverat tillstånd. Standardvärdet är Aktiverad om det inte anges.

enabledState?: string

Egenskapsvärde

string

javascriptChallengeExpirationInMinutes

Definierar livslängden för JavaScript-utmaningens cookie i minuter. Den här inställningen gäller endast för Premium_AzureFrontDoor. Värdet måste vara ett heltal mellan 5 och 1440 där standardvärdet är 30.

javascriptChallengeExpirationInMinutes?: number

Egenskapsvärde

number

mode

Beskriver om det är i identifieringsläge eller förebyggande läge på principnivå.

mode?: string

Egenskapsvärde

string

redirectUrl

Om åtgärdstypen är omdirigering representerar det här fältet omdirigerings-URL:en för klienten.

redirectUrl?: string

Egenskapsvärde

string

requestBodyCheck

Beskriver om principhanterade regler inspekterar innehållet i begärandetexten.

requestBodyCheck?: string

Egenskapsvärde

string

scrubbingRules

Lista över loggrensningsregler som tillämpas på loggarna för brandväggen för webbaserade program.

scrubbingRules?: WebApplicationFirewallScrubbingRules[]

Egenskapsvärde

state

Status för loggrensningskonfigurationen. Standardvärdet är Aktiverat.

state?: string

Egenskapsvärde

string